Artists Jessie Durham and Alëna Skarina are exhibiting work in a group exhibition, “Romance of the Wheel – Love, Hate and Cycling” at Jet Fuel Coffee Shop, 519 Parliament Street, Toronto.

romanceofthewheel

The Opening Reception is June 3rd, 2011, at 9 PM until Late!

The exhibition runs June 3rd to June 30th, 2011

The exhibition also features work by Dmitry Bondarenko, Ali Hall, Nat Janin, Chris Simonen, Sean Lewis, Javier Ortiz, Roben Nieuwland, Daniel Downey, Adrian Forrow, Cameron Stott, Kassem, Ilichna Morasky, Inkyung Choi, Kat Verhouven, Selena Wong, Shen Plum, Hugh Langis, and Gillian Goerz.

Mini Portfolios

These Reactor mini Artist Portfolios make a wonderful Xmas gift at $50.00 each portfolio. Each portfolio features five beautiful prints at 3 x 4 inches in size.  Great for framing individually or all together as one large piece.   The mini Portfolios by Blair Drawson and Alëna Skarina are Erotic prints. Jeff Jackson’s mini portfolio is about the famed architect “Le Corbusier”. Drop by the Reactor Studio to purchase or to have a look at them.

Alëna Skarina was commissioned to create a chalk mural at the Drake Hotel in Toronto for the month of September to coincide with TIFF.
